1968 Chevrolet Nova Facts and Specifications
General Year Information – 1968 Chevrolet Nova
NOTE: While the car line was designated “Chevy II” by Chevrolet this year, the car was marketed exclusively as the “Chevrolet Nova”. “Chevy II” did appear on the hood front fascia but otherwise it was devoid of this nameplate.
The 1968 models were fully-redesigned with an extensive restyle on a longer 111.0 inch wheelbase. This gave Chevrolet compact a chassis that was just one inch shorter than that of the mid-size Chevelle coupe. The new body was longer and wider and featured a Chevelle-inspired semi-fastback roofline with wide, flaring sail panels. Other features included single head lamps set into square bezels; a full-width multiple bar grille and a Chevelle-like rear fascia look. 1968 models are easy to spot due to the positioning of the Chevy II name at the center of the upper grille surround
The station wagon and 4-door hardtop sport coupe were discontinued. The Super Sport package continued and could be applied to any 350 or 396 CID V-8 model. It should be noted that the 325 HP 327 CID V-8, the 350 CID V-8 and all 396 V-8s were only available on the Coupe models.
One notable change was the front subframe assembly was re-engineered and replaced the earlier version, ostensibly to allow the fitment of Chevrolet’s big block 396 CID V-8. Although the front subframe design was unique to the Nova, the Camaro introduced a year earlier was the first to incorporate such a design.
The four-cylinder engine remained available, but only slightly more than one thousand units were sold. For all intents and purposes, the 230 CID I-6 was the base Nova powerplant, but the 250 six, the new 307 V-8, two 327 CID V-8s, a 350 CID V-8, and three 396 CID V-8s were optional, making the engine lineup in the Nova the most extensive in Chevrolet.

The new body was longer and wider and featured a Chevelle-inspired semi-fastback roofline with wide, flaring sail panels. The 1968 models sat on a longer 111.0 inch wheelbase. This gave Chevrolet compact a chassis that was just one inch shorter than that of the mid-size Chevelle coupe.

The 307 CID version was introduced this year. Engine bore and stroke was 3.875″ × 3.250″. All 307 V-8s were equipped with a two-barrel carburetor. The block had the larger 2.45″ main journals. This was done to mate the 327 CID V-8 crankshaft with the 283 CID V-8’s bore size. For more information on the 307 CID V-8, see the 1968 I-4 I-6 and 307 V-8 AMA Specifications Sheets HERE.
For the first time the compact Chevy II/Nova received GM’s famous Turbo 400 three-speed automatic transmission, but only on the 350 HP version of the 396 CID big block. For more information, see the 1968 Chevrolet Chevy II/Nova AMA Specifications Sheets found HERE.

1968 Chevrolet Nova Facts – Models Offered
Click a Tab to See the Details
Nova – Standard equipment included all GM safety features plus heater and defroster, front arm rests, foot-operated emergency brake, ignition alarm system, concealed fuel filler, front and rear side marker lights, and 7.35 x 14 four-ply rated (two-ply) blackwall tires.
The Nova was available in 2-door Sedan and 4-door sedan only.

90 HP 153 CID I-4 –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 153 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 3.875 x 3.250 inches.
Compression ratio: 8.5:1.
Horsepower: 90 @ 4000 RPM.
Torque: 152 @ 2400 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Valve timing: 252°, Exhaust: 252°. Overlap 33°. Valve Lift: Intake 0.3973″, Exhaust 0.3973″.
Carburetor: Rochester one-barrel: (manual transmission) 70028009; (automatic transmission) 70028008.
NOTE: Available in all models.
140 HP 230 CID I-6 –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Seven main bearings.
Displacement: 194 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 3.85 x 3.25 inches.
Compression ratio: 8.5:1.
Horsepower: 140 @ 4400 RPM.
Torque: 220 @ 1600 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Valve timing: Intake 244° Exhaust: 244°, Overlap 34°. Valve Lift: Intake 0.3317″, Exhaust 0.3317″.
Carburetor: Rochester one-barrel: (manual transmission) 7028017; (manual transmission with A/C) 7028015; (automatic transmission) 7028014.
NOTE: Available in all models.
155 HP 250 CID I-6 RPO L22 –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Seven main bearings.
Displacement: 250 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 3.875 x 3.530 inches.
Compression ratio: 8.5:1.
Horsepower: 155 @ 4200 RPM.
Torque: 235 @1600 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ft Timing: Intake 244°, Exhaust: 244°. Valve Lift: Intake 0.3880″, Exhaust 0.3880″.
Carburetor: Rochester one-barrel: Standard Manual Transmission 7028017; Automatic Transmission 7028014. With Air Conditioning: Standard Manual Transmission 7028015.
NOTE: Available in all models.
200 HP 307 CID 2-Barrel V-8 –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 307 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 3.85 x 3.25 inches.
Compression ratio: 9.00:1.
Horsepower: 200 @ 4600 RPM.
Torque: 300 @ 2400 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ft timing: Intake 280°, Exhaust 288°, Overlap 58°. Valve Lift: Intake 0.390″; Exhaust 0.410″.
Carburetor: Rochester 2 barrel: (manual transmission) 7028101; (manual transmission with A/C 70228103; (automatic transmission) 7028110; (automatic transmission with A/C) 7028112.
NOTE: Available in all models.
275 HP 327 CID V-8. (RPO L79) –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 327 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 4.00 x 3.25 inches.
Compression ratio: 10.00:1.
Horsepower: 275 @ 4800 RPM.
Torque: 355 @ 3200 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ft Timing: Intake: 280°, Exhaust: 288°, Overlap: 58°. Lift: Intake 0.3900″, Exhaust 0.4100″.
Carburetor: Rochester 4-barrel (3-speed and 4-speed manual transmission) 7028213; (automatic transmission) 7028212.
NOTE: Available in all models.
295 HP 350 CID V-8. (RPO L48) –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 350 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 4.00 x 3.48 inches.
Compression ratio: 10.25:1.
Horsepower: 295 @ 4800 RPM.
Torque: 380 @ 3200 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ft Timing: Intake: 310°, Exhaust: 320°, Lift: Intake 0.390″, Exhaust 0.410″. Overlap 90°.
Carburetor: (3 and 4-speed Manual Transmission): Rochester 4-barrel #7028213; (automatic transmission) #7028212.
NOTE: Available in SS Model only.
325 HP 327 CID 4-Barrel V-8. (RPO L79) Manual Transmission Only.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 327 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 4.00 x 3.25 inches.
Compression ratio: 11.0:1.
Horsepower: 325 @ 5600 RPM.
Torque: 355 @ 3600R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ft timing: Intake 306°, Exhaust 306°, Overlap 72°. Valve Lift: Intake 0.4471″; Exhaust 0.4471″.
Carburetor: Rochester Quadra-Jet (manual transmission) #7028229; (automatic transmission) NONE.
NOTE: Available in Sport Coupe Only.
325 HP 396 CID V-8 RPO L35 –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 396 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 4.094 x 3.76 inches.
Compression ratio: 10.25:1.
Horsepower: 325 @ 4800 RPM.
Torque: 410 @ 3200 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ft Timing: (without ramps) Intake: 322° (272°), Exhaust: 322° (272°), Lift: Intake 0.3983″, Exhaust 0.3983″. Overlap 95° (45°).
Carburetor: Rochester 4-barrel (manual transmission): #7028201; (automatic transmission): #7028200.
NOTE 1: Available in Sport Coupe SS Only.
NOTE 2: Announced as Available in SS Model only, then withdrawn in April. Some may have been built.
350 HP 396 CID V-8 4-Barrel (RPO L34) – All Transmissions.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 396 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 4.094 x 3.76 inches.
Compression ratio: 10..25:1.
Horsepower: 350 @ 5200 RPM.
Torque: 415 @ 3400 RPM.
Valve lifters: Hydraulic.
Camshaft Timing: Intake: 300°, Exhaust: 300°, Overlap 72°. Lift: Intake 0.4614″, Exhaust 0.4800″.
Carburetor: Rochester 4-barrel (manual transmission): #7028217; (automatic transmission): #7028218.
NOTE: Available in SS Model only.
375 HP 396 CID V-8 (RPO L78) – Manual Transmission Only. Overhead valves. Cast iron block. Five main bearings.
Displacement: 396 cubic inches.
Bore and stroke: 4.094 x 3.76 inches.
Compression ratio: 11.00:1.
Horsepower: 375 @ 5600 RPM.
Torque: 415 @ 3600 RPM.
Valve lifters: Mechanical.
Camshaft Timing: Intake: 316°, Exhaust: 302°, Overlap 80°. Lift: Intake 0.5197″, Exhaust 0.5197″.
Carburetor: Holley 4-barrel (manual transmission only): #3923289.
NOTE: Available in SS Model only.
1968 Chevrolet Nova Facts – Chassis Features
-
- Wheelbase: 111.0 inches.
- Overall length: 189.4 inches.
- Overall width: 72.4 inches.
- Overall height: Sedans: 53.9 inches; Coupes 52.4 inches.
- Front tread: 56.3 inches.
- Rear tread: 55.9 inches.
- Tires: 7.35 x 14 black wall tubeless; 396 CID E-70 x 14.
- Optional tires: 327 CID E-70 x 14.
1968 Chevrolet Nova Facts – Powertrains
- Powerglide Transmission Ratios
- I-4, I-6, & 307 CID V-8: 1st – 1.82:1, 2nd – 1:1, Reverse – 1.82:1.
- Three Speed Manual Transmission Ratios
- I-4 & I-6 CID V-8: 1st – 2.85:1, 2nd – 1.68:1, 3rd – 1:1, Reverse – 2.95:1 Column Shift Only.
- 307 CID V-8: 1st – 2.54:1, 2nd – 1.50:1, 3rd – 1:1, Reverse – 2.63:1 Column Shift Only.
- 327 CID V-8: 1st – 2.41:1, 2nd – 1.59:1, 3rd – 1:1, Reverse – 2.41:1 Floor Shift Only.
- Four Speed Manual Transmission Ratios
- 307 CID V-8: 1st – 2.85, 2nd – 2.02:1, 3rd – 1.35:1, 4th 1:1, Reverse – 2.85:1 Floor Shift Only.
- 327 & 396 CID V-8 Wide Ratio: 1st – 2.52:1, 2nd – 1.88:1, 3rd – 1.46:1, 4th 1:1, Reverse – 2.59:1 Floor Shift Only.
- 327 & 396 CID V-8 Close Ratio: 1st – 2.20:1, 2nd – 1.64:1, 3rd – 1.27:1, 4th 1:1, Reverse – 2.26:1 Floor Shift Only.
- Rear Gear Standard Ratios
- I-4 153 CID: 3-Speed SMT and Powerglide – 3.08:1 Optional – 2.73:1, 3.55:1.
- I-6 230 & 250 CID: 3-Speed SMT – 3.08:1 Optional 2.76:1, 3.36:1, 3.55:1.
- I-6 230 & 250 CID: Powerglide – 2.73:1 Optional – 2.56:1, 3.55:1.
- I-6 230 & 250 CID w/AC: 3-Speed SMT – 3.08:1 Optional 3.55:1.
- I-6 230 & 250 CID w/AC: Powerglide – 3.08:1 Optional 3.55:1.
- 307 CID V-8: 3- and 4-Speed SMT – 3.08:1, Optional 2.73:1, 3.55:1.
- 307 CID V-8: Powerglide – 2.76:1, Optional 2.56:1, 3.55:1.
- 307 CID V-8 w/AC: 3- and 4-Speed SMT – 3.08:1, Optional 3.55:1.
- 307 CID V-8 w/AC: Powerglide – 3.08:1, Optional 3.55:1.
- 327 CID L30 V-8 3- and 4-Speed SMT – 3.08:1 Optional 3.31:1, 3.55:1.
- 327 CID L30 V-8 Powerglide – 2.73:1, Optional 2.56:1, 3.55:1.
- 350 CID L48 V-8 3- and 4-Speed SMT – 3.31:1 Optional 3.08:1, 3.55:1.
- 350 CID L48 V-8 Powerglide -3.07:1, Optional 3.55:1.
- 327 CID L79 V-8 All except 4-Speed Close Ratio – 3.31:1, Optional 3.55:1.
- 327 CID L79 V-8 with 4-Speed Close Ratio – 3.31:1, Optional 3.55:1, 3.73:1.
- 396 CID L35 V-8 3- and 4-Speed SMT – 3.31:1, Optional 3.07:1, 3.55:1.
- 396 CID L35 V-8 with automatic transmission – 3.08:1, Optional 3.55:1.
- 396 CID L34 V-8 All except 4-Speed Close Ratio – 3.31:1, Optional 3.07:1, 3.55:1, 3.73:1.
- 396 CID L34 V-8 with 4-Speed Close Ratio – 3.31:1, Optional 3.55:1, 3.73:1, 4.10:1, 4.56:1, 4.88:1.
- 396 CID L34 V-8 with automatic transmission – 3.07:1, Optional 2.73:1, 3.31:1, 3.55:1, 3.73:1, 4.10:1, 4.56:1, 4.88:1.
- 396 CID L78 V-8 with 3-Speed Close Ratio – 3.55:1, Optional 3.31:1, 3.73:1, 4.10:1.
- 396 CID L78 V-8 with 4-Speed Close Ratio – 3.07:1, Optional 3.31:1, 3.55:1, 3.73:1, 4.10:1, 4.56:1, 4.88:1.
- Posi-traction optional for all V-8 equipped vehicles.
NOTE: Optional dealer installed gear ratios ranged from 3.08:1 to 4.88:1.
1968 Chevrolet Nova Facts – Powertrain Options
-
- 3-speed manual transmission, with column shift, was standard on I-4, I-6 and 307 CID V-8.
- 3-speed heavy Duty manual transmission, with floor shift, was standard on327 and 396 CID V-8s.
- 4-speed manual transmission: Special close-ratio type for 375 horsepower V-8 ($237); close-ratio for all models with 325-350 horsepower V-8s ($184.35);
- Powerglide two-speed automatic transmission was available I-4, I-6 and 307 CID V-8 ($164 I-4 & I-6 $174 on V-8).
- Turbo-Hydramatic Transmission with 350 horsepower V-8s
- 230 CID 140 HP I-6 Standard I-6.
- RPO L22 155 HP I-6 Optional.
- RPO L79 327 CID 325 HP V-8
- RPO L48 350 CID V-8.
- RPO L35 396 cubic inch 325 horsepower V-8.
- RPO L34 396 cubic inch 350 horsepower V-8.
- RPO L78 396 cubic inch 375 horsepower V-8.
- Positive traction rear axle.
1968 Chevrolet Nova Facts – Significant Options
-
- All-Weather air conditioning ($348).
- Console with floor mounted shift, except four-cylinders, (bucket seats required) not available on 325 horsepower engine with 3-speed manual transmission ($50.60).
- Custom Exterior Group ($68)
- Door edge guards, two-doors ($3), four-doors ($6).
- Electric clock ($15).
- Exterior Decor Package ($32).
- Front and rear color-keyed floor mats ($11).
- Heater and defroster deletion ($70 credit).
- Instrumentation, special V-8 coupes with console ($95).
- Left-Hand outside remote control mirror ($10).
- Power brakes, disc type ($101).
- Power brakes, drum type ($42).
- Power steering ($84).
- Power tailgate window for wagons ($32).
- Radio, Push button with front antenna ($57).
- Radio, Push button with front antenna and rear speaker ($71).
- Rear antenna ($10).
- Rear speaker ($13).
- Rear window defroster ($21).
- Sports styled steering wheel ($32).
- Stereo tape system ($134).
- Tinted glass, all windows ($31).
- Tinted windshield only ($21).
- Vinyl roof cover in white or black, all except four-cylinder ($74).
- Wheel covers ($21).
- Wheel covers, Mag styled, Chevy II, Super Sport, not available with disc brakes, ($53).
- Wheel covers, Mag styled, Nova and 100 Series ($74).
- Wire wheel covers, simulated wire not available with disc brakes ($75).

1968 Chevrolet Nova 2-door SS Coupe
The 1968 Chevrolet Nova 2-door SS Coupe was the Coupe with the SS package. It consisted of It included special steering wheel; hood ornaments; black-accented grille and rear deck latch panel plate; hood insulation; SS nameplates; SS deck emblems; black-out style SS grille treatment; Red Stripe tires on 6 inch wide rims and a 295 horsepower 350 cubic inch Turbo-Fire V-8 and later variants of the 396 CID V-8 V-8. Educated estimates are that 5,571 SS Nova Coupes were produced.
1968 Chevrolet Nova SS Interior
The 1968 Chevrolet Nova SS Interior was a major upgrade to the standard bench seat arrangement. The standard 2-door coupe could be upgraded to a bucket seat interior but without the console.
